Mathilda Grabow is a human[1]. She was born in Parish of St Gertrud of Germany[2]. She was born on +1852-05-23T00:00:00Z[3]. She died in Kungsholm parish[4]. She died on +1940-05-29T00:00:00Z[5]. She worked as an actor[6] and opera singer[7]. She is known by 6 alternative names across languages and contexts.[8]
